WebThe reason why the port is not going to forwarding is becuase Portfast has two variants, one for access ports and one for trunks. In order to enable Portfast on trunk ports you should enter the "spanning-tree portfast trunk" command on interface mode. Additional note: Portfast has a built in protection mechanism to avoid loops. When port fast is enabled on an interface the interface whenever it detects a protocol up the event, the port skips the listening and learning spanning tree states and goes straight to the forwarding state. ...

WebPortfast is a Cisco technique that puts a switch interface into forwarding mode immediately, skipping the listening and learning states. This is useful for interfaces that connect to computers or servers so that these devices don’t have to wait until the interface is up and running.
